我正在创建一个图形作为Access表单,我无法弄清楚如何在同一个图形上显示两个数据字段。我有一个数据表(确实是一个查询):
tran_type | avg_cycle_time | count_of_cycle_time
A | 26 | 1
B | 31.5 | 2
C | 42.56 | 25
现在我有一个avg_cycle_time by tran_type
的条形图(水平轴上的A,B,C,然后是显示26,31.5和42.56值的三个条形图)。
理想情况下,我想要做的是显示该栏内的值的数量,虽然我认为这可能很棘手,所以我会选择一个线图或某些东西来显示计数(对于这种情况,我认为重要的是,当用户看到平均值时,他/她还会看到有多少数据点被播放到该平均值中。
我知道根据数据,这可能意味着在垂直轴上有两个刻度,但我不确定这是否是一个问题或是否支持。我觉得我已经在Excel中看到过这种类型的事情,也许Access图形不那么健壮,但不幸的是应用程序在Access中,所以希望有一个解决方案。如果需要,我可以使用VBA。
答案 0 :(得分:0)
经过一些游戏后,这实际上比我制作它更容易。使用向导设置图形时,将两个字段(在本例中为avg_cycle_time和count_of_cycle_time)拖动到垂直轴。如果选择了条形图,则会为每个tran_type并排创建两个条形图。我学到的是你可以右键单击一组条形图(在设计模式下)并选择图表类型,这将改变该数据系列的类型。所以我将第二组条形改为一条线。
如果你想要第二组轴值(比如一个字段是一个数字而另一个是百分比,或者每个集合中的值都不成功),你可以右键单击该系列选择“格式化数据系列”,然后在“轴”选项卡上选择“辅助轴”。您还可以显示该系列的值 - 在“数据标签”选项卡上选择显示值。这让我得到了我在寻找显示每个柱的数据点数的信息(即使实际值与线相关联,它仍然是我希望代表的)。